I had an issue with my shifter, 09 35d, not allowing the shifter to be moved into sport mode. I also had a code for a shifter malfunction when checking codes with DIS. I do not remember the exact code.
Taking the shifter out is very easy, you can then remove the 4 or 5 screws holding the top part of the shifter to the bottom part. It is spring loaded so hold pressure down on the upper section to slowly release the pressure with the screws. In the bottom cavity of the shifter assembly you will find a white piece of plastic that is moved by a cam actuated by a small motor. apparently my motor went out and left the plastic extended causing the shift lever to not go into sport mode. I simply removed this instead of buying a new shifter assembly and have not had an issue.
Your problem my be similar if the motor is stuck in a different position.
